Buying an Apple device is often exciting. Whether it’s a new iPhone, MacBook, iPad, or Apple Watch, there’s a sense of anticipation that comes with opening that clean white box and powering on a beautifully designed device. But for some people, that excitement fades after a few days or weeks. They begin to wonder if they chose the right model, spent too much money, or missed a better option.
This feeling is known as buyer’s remorse—and it can happen with any major purchase. The good news is that with a little planning and the right guidance, you can avoid it completely when buying Apple products.
Here are some practical tips to help you make confident decisions before you buy.
1. Understand What You Actually Need
One of the most common causes of buyer’s remorse is purchasing a device that doesn’t match your real needs.
For example, someone who only browses the internet and sends emails may not need a high-end MacBook Pro with maximum storage and memory. On the other hand, a graphic designer or video editor might regret buying an entry-level model that struggles with demanding tasks.
Before buying any Apple device, ask yourself:
- What will I use this device for most?
- Do I need performance for professional work?
- Will this device replace another computer or gadget?
Being honest about your usage helps you choose a device that fits your lifestyle without overspending.
2. Compare Models Carefully
Apple often releases several versions of the same product. For instance, iPhones come in multiple sizes and storage options, while MacBooks are available in different processors and configurations.
At first glance, the differences may seem small—but they can make a big impact on performance and daily experience.
Before purchasing, take time to compare:
- Screen sizes
- Storage options
- Battery life
- Processing power
- Camera features (for iPhones)
A knowledgeable technician or Apple specialist can help you understand which features truly matter for your needs.
3. Avoid Choosing Based Only on Price
While it’s natural to want to save money, choosing the cheapest option can sometimes lead to regret later.
For example:
- Buying a device with too little storage
- Choosing an older model that may stop receiving updates sooner
- Selecting a device that struggles with future software updates
Instead of focusing only on price, think about long-term value. Apple devices are designed to last for years, so the right choice today can save you money and frustration later.

5. Think About Storage and Future Needs
Storage is one of the biggest causes of regret after buying an Apple device.
Many users quickly discover that:
- Photos and videos take up a lot of space
- Apps grow larger over time
- System updates require free storage
If you plan to keep your device for several years, choosing a higher storage option can prevent frustration later.
Think about how you’ll use the device not just today—but two or three years from now.
6. Consider Apple’s Ecosystem
One of the best things about Apple products is how seamlessly they work together. If you already own an iPhone, adding a MacBook, iPad, or Apple Watch can significantly improve your experience.
Features like:
- AirDrop
- iCloud synchronization
- Universal Clipboard
- Handoff
allow devices to work together smoothly. Choosing devices that integrate well with what you already own helps you get the most value from your purchase.
7. Ask Questions Before You Buy
Many cases of buyer’s remorse happen simply because buyers didn’t ask enough questions.
Before making a purchase, consider asking:
- Which model is best for my work or lifestyle?
- How long will this device receive software updates?
- What storage size should I choose?
- Are there better alternatives within my budget?
Getting clear answers can help you make a confident decision.
